If you keep chasing every initiative, you’re not leading.You’re exhausting your team.Multifamily is distraction-heavy by default.Resident issues.Vendor delays.Staffing gaps.Tech rollouts.Asset meetings.It never stops.That’s why focus separates strong operators from average ones.Chasing too many initiatives at once kills execution.It creates confusion.It drains follow-through.It produces fatigue, frustration, and eventually outbursts from good people who are simply overloaded.Here’s the question you should be asking.How do I improve execution without “doing less forever”?Focus doesn’t mean doing less forever.It means doing the right things well in sequence.A good leader sets the sequence.And then protects it.Leaders who protect focus reduce confusion and increase follow-through.You may accomplish fewer total things.But you’ll complete the right things.And completion is what moves NOI, retention, and resident experience.This is the part most leaders skip.Clarity about what won’t be worked matters as much as clarity about what will.If everything is a priority, nothing is.If every request gets a yes, your core initiatives get a slow death by a thousand “quick asks.”Here’s the tip.Be intentional.Learn the art of saying no.Call to ActionList your active initiatives today. Circle the top two that actually matter. Pause the rest. Then tell your team what you’re not doing and why.
